Schools & Education

Families in Cardwell are served by the highly-regarded Tipton County School District. Students typically attend Munford Elementary School, Munford Middle School, and Munford High School, all located just minutes away in the heart of Munford. The district is known for its strong academic programs, dedicated teachers, and a wide array of extracurricular activities, including competitive sports, band, and agriculture-focused programs through Future Farmers of America (FFA).

Munford High School, in particular, has a proud tradition of excellence in both athletics and academics, fostering a strong sense of community spirit. For younger children, there are also several private preschool and daycare options in the surrounding area. While there are no major universities within Cardwell itself, residents have reasonable commuting access to several colleges in the Memphis metropolitan area, including the University of Memphis and Southwest Tennessee Community College.

Transportation & Connectivity

Cardwell is primarily a car-dependent community, as is common in rural and suburban areas. Residents rely on personal vehicles for daily commuting, shopping, and errands. The community is conveniently situated near major roadways, including U.S. Highway 51, which provides a direct north-south route connecting to Covington (to the south) and Brighton/Atoka (to the north). This makes for a straightforward commute to many job centers in Tipton County.

For travel to Memphis and beyond, Interstate 40 is easily accessible via Highway 59, placing the economic and cultural opportunities of a major city within a manageable commute. While public transportation options are limited within Cardwell itself, the broader region is served by some regional transit services connecting to Memphis. For air travel, Memphis International Airport is approximately a 50-minute to one-hour drive south, offering numerous domestic and international flights.
